免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果签名掉签怎么办

苹果签名是苹果公司为了保证应用程序的安全性而推出的一项措施。通过签名,苹果可以确保应用程序的来源和内容的完整性,避免用户下载到恶意软件。但是,有时候我们会遇到应用程序签名掉签的情况。那么,什么是签名掉签?为什么会掉签?以及掉签后该怎么办呢?

一、什么是签名掉签?

苹果应用程序签名是指在应用程序制作完成后,由苹果公司为其生成一个数字签名。这个数字签名包含了应用程序的信息和证书,可以证明这个应用程序是由开发者制作并由苹果公司审核通过的。在用户下载应用程序时,苹果会验证这个数字签名,确保应用程序的来源和完整性,保证用户的安全。

而签名掉签是指应用程序的数字签名失效了。这个数字签名可能因为证书过期、开发者撤销或苹果公司撤销等原因而失效,使得应用程序无法被正常安装和使用。

二、为什么会掉签?

1. 证书过期:开发者在发布应用程序时会使用苹果提供的开发者证书进行签名,但这个证书有有效期限。如果证书过期了,那么应用程序的数字签名也会失效,导致掉签。

2. 开发者撤销:开发者在发布应用程序后,有可能会撤销开发者证书,导致应用程序的数字签名失效。

3. 苹果公司撤销:苹果公司会定期对应用程序进行审核,如果发现应用程序存在违规行为或内容,会撤销应用程序的数字签名,导致掉签。

三、掉签后该怎么办?

如果应用程序掉签了,那么用户就无法正常安装和使用这个应用程序了。但是,有一些方法可以解决这个问题。

1. 重新签名:重新签名是指使用其他开发者证书对应用程序进行重新签名。这个方法需要一些专业技术和工具,不太适合普通用户。

2. 使用越狱软件:越狱软件可以解除苹果对应用程序的限制,使得用户可以安装未经苹果认证的应用程序。但是,越狱会使得设备变得不稳定,而且容易遭受黑客攻击,不太安全。

3. 等待开发者更新:如果应用程序的签名掉签是因为证书过期或开发者撤销,那么开发者可以重新申请证书并更新应用程序,使得应用程序重新获得数字签名。用户只需要等待开发者更新即可。

总之,签名掉签是应用程序安装和使用过程中的一个常见问题。用户可以通过重新签名、使用越狱软件或等待开发者更新等方式来解决这个问题。但是,为了保障自己的设备安全,建议用户只从官方应用商店下载和安装应用程序,避免使用未经认证的应用程序。


相关知识:
苹果软件证书老过期
苹果软件证书是用于验证iOS或macOS应用程序的数字证书,类似于身份证明。当开发者创建应用程序并准备发布到App Store或者测试人员时,他们需要使用苹果开发者账号来创建证书。这个证书包含开发者的公钥和私钥,以及一些元数据,例如应用程序ID和过期日期等
2023-04-07
苹果证书锐捷
苹果证书锐捷(Apple Certificate Roaming)是苹果公司推出的一项网络认证技术,旨在为用户提供更加安全、便捷的网络访问体验。该技术采用了基于证书的身份认证方式,通过 SSL/TLS 协议加密用户的身份信息,从而保证用户的隐私安全。苹果证
2023-04-07
苹果证书不可信怎么更改
在使用苹果设备的过程中,有时候我们会遇到“证书不受信任”的问题,这个问题可能会影响我们的设备使用,但是这个问题可以通过更改证书的方式来解决。在本文中,我们将会介绍如何更改苹果证书不可信的问题,包括其原理和详细介绍。首先,我们来了解一下证书的概念。证书是用来
2023-04-07
苹果安装证书怎么关闭
苹果安装证书是一种方便用户在使用iOS设备时,可以快速获取和使用一些第三方服务和应用的方式。然而,在某些情况下,用户可能需要关闭或删除已经安装的证书。本文将详细介绍苹果安装证书的原理和如何关闭它。首先,让我们了解一下什么是证书。证书是一种数字文件,用于验证
2023-04-07
苹果免签和签名的区别
苹果免签和签名是两种不同的方式来安装第三方应用程序到iOS设备上。苹果免签是指在不需要苹果开发者账号的情况下,将第三方应用程序直接安装到iOS设备上。而签名则是指使用苹果开发者账号,对第三方应用程序进行签名,然后将其安装到iOS设备上。在苹果免签的情况下,
2023-04-07
苹果id签名次数
苹果id签名次数,指的是在一个苹果设备上,使用同一个苹果id下载和安装同一款应用程序的次数。在苹果设备中,每个应用程序都有一个数字签名,用于验证该应用程序的身份和完整性。而苹果id签名次数则限制了同一款应用程序在同一设备上可以被签名的次数。苹果id签名次数
2023-04-07
ios证书没有详情
iOS证书是iOS开发者必备的一种工具,用于证明开发者身份和应用程序的合法性,是应用程序发布到App Store的必要条件之一。iOS证书包括开发证书和发布证书两种类型,分别用于开发和发布应用程序。开发证书用于在开发阶段对应用程序进行调试和测试,发布证书用
2023-04-07
ios签名掉了怎么自签
iOS签名是指将应用程序与开发者账号或者企业证书关联起来,以确保应用程序可以在设备上正常运行的过程。如果签名掉了,那么应用程序将无法在设备上运行。此时需要重新签名,可以通过自签的方式实现。自签的原理是利用Xcode生成一个自签名证书,然后将该证书用于对应用
2023-04-07
ios免签名盒子
iOS免签名盒子是一种可以在iOS设备上安装未经过苹果官方签名的第三方应用的工具。在传统的iOS开发中,开发者需要将应用提交给苹果官方进行审核并签名,才能在App Store上发布。但是,有一些应用可能不符合苹果的审核规定,或者是开发者自己开发的应用,没有
2023-04-07
ios个人开发者签名教程
iOS个人开发者签名是指将开发者自己的应用程序签名,以便在设备上运行。本文将介绍iOS个人开发者签名的原理和详细步骤。一、iOS开发者签名的原理iOS开发者签名是通过数字证书来实现的。数字证书是一种由认证机构颁发的电子文件,用于验证软件的身份和完整性。开发
2023-04-07
ioshttps忽略证书
在iOS开发中,我们经常会遇到需要进行HTTPS请求的情况。但是,HTTPS请求需要使用证书来验证服务器的身份,而iOS默认会对证书进行验证,如果证书验证失败,请求就会失败。但是,有时我们需要忽略证书验证,这时该怎么做呢?原理介绍:HTTPS请求需要使用S
2023-04-07
ios13怎么信任证书
在iOS设备上,信任证书是非常重要的一项操作,因为只有信任证书才能保证设备的安全性,避免恶意软件和网络攻击的侵害。本文将详细介绍iOS 13如何信任证书的原理和操作方法。一、信任证书的原理iOS设备上的证书是用来验证服务器身份的一种方式,当用户访问某个网站
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4